冷原子三合会中碰撞动力学的直接测量
Direct Measurements of Collisional Dynamics in Cold Atom Triads

引入用于诱捕原子的光学镊子为操纵几体系统开辟了出色的机会。在这里,我们介绍了原子三合会的第一个自下而上的组装。我们直接通过单个事件级别的非弹性碰撞观察到原子损失,从而克服了区分一,二和三粒子过程的许多原子实验中的重大挑战。我们测量了对三体损失的强烈抑制,这并未通过目前三体过程的理论充分解释。损失的抑制可能表明由于有吸引力的短距离相互作用和低维限制的相互作用而存在局部抗相关性。我们的方法论在实验性的几体动力学中开辟了一个有希望的途径。
The introduction of optical tweezers for trapping atoms has opened remarkable opportunities for manipulating few-body systems. Here, we present the first bottom-up assembly of atom triads. We directly observe atom loss through inelastic collisions at the single event level, overcoming the substantial challenge in many-atom experiments of distinguishing one-, two-, and three-particle processes. We measure a strong suppression of three-body loss, which is not fully explained by the presently availably theory for three-body processes. The suppression of losses could indicate the presence of local anti-correlations due to the interplay of attractive short range interactions and low dimensional confinement. Our methodology opens a promising pathway in experimental few-body dynamics.
